What happens inside the gala is secretive, but we know a few details.
The 2025 Met Gala.
The 2025 Met Gala.

Cindy Ord/MG25/Getty Images for The Met Museum/Vogue

There's much more to the Met Gala than a flashy red carpet.

Inside, attendees first experience a cocktail hour, where they can walk through the museum, see the newest fashion exhibit, and mingle with other stars. They're later seated for a formal dinner, from which they can see the evening's stage show. In the past, musicians including Ariana Grande, Rihanna, and Lady Gaga have performed. Fingers crossed for a Doechii performance this year.

Of course, the Met Gala isn't open to just anyone. It costs $75,000 for a single ticket and $350,000 for a table. The latter are often purchased by fashion designers, who dress and bring celebrities as guests.

As chair of the gala, Anna Wintour controls who gets an invite.
Anna Wintour attends the 2024 Met Gala.
Anna Wintour calls the shots for the Met Gala.

Jamie McCarthy

Vogue's editor in chief first chaired the Met Gala in 1995, and in the 30 years she's been spearheading it, Wintour has become synonymous with the event itself.

She decides who earns a coveted spot on the Met Gala's guest list. The list of celebrities who have never attended a Met Gala has some surprising names.

It was also rumored that she approved the outfits of everyone who attended, though she shut that down in an interview with "Good Morning America" ahead of the 2025 event.

"Many call and ask our advice, so we try and help some of them as best we can," she told Michael Strahan. "Some, no idea."

Monday night will celebrate menswear and Black dandyism.
Lewis Hamilton and Pharrell Williams stand together.
Lewis Hamilton and Pharrell Williams are co-chairs for the 2025 Met Gala.

Taylor Hill/WireImage

This year's Met Gala is themed "Superfine: Tailoring Black Style."

Vogue reported that the theme was inspired by Black dandyism, menswear, and "the importance of clothing and style to the formation of Black identities in the Atlantic diaspora."

Black dandyism, specifically, is a style and movement that's been embraced by Black men since the 18th century. It typically involves sharp dressing — think tailored suits, hats, and canes — to assert individuality, culture, and equality.

Met Gala guests have been given a loose dress code titled "Tailored For You," though it's open to interpretation. Still, Vogue said we can expect to see a surplus of suits, canes, pocket squares, and other pieces related to dandyism.

This year will also mark the second time the Costume Institute exhibit is focused on menswear. The museum previously hosted the "Bravehearts: Men in Skirts" display between November 2003 and February 2004.

The star's simple Vivienne Westwood dress at the 2017 Met Gala shocked fans and critics alike, for all the right reasons.
Kim Kardashian attends the 2017 Met Gala in a simple white off-the-shoulder gown.
Kim Kardashian attends the 2017 Met Gala.

Karwai Tang/WireImage/Getty Images

At first glance, Kardashian's off-the-shoulder white dress for the "Rei Kawakubo/Comme des Garçons: Art of the In-Between" theme might seem even simpler than the gowns we've already discussed. 

But the chic and beachy outfit, which Kardashian paired with sandals and minimal makeup, felt like a statement from the reality TV star. On a night when everyone would dial it up and go avant-garde, Kardashian decided to do something completely different — and it worked. One headline praised Kardashian's "seriously toned down" look.

"I figured everyone was going to go really over the top, and I just wanted to be really simple," Kardashian, who attended the event without West for the first time, told Vogue on the red carpet.

The 2017 Met Gala also happened just a few months after Kardashian was robbed at gunpoint in Paris, and $11 million in jewels were stolen from her hotel room. The simple Vivienne Westwood dress and her lack of accessories felt like a statement from Kardashian, who later discussed the trauma she experienced from the robbery.

Kardashian's floral gown for her first Met Gala in 2013 was one of her most memorable outfits, even though it was criticized then.
Kim Kardashian attends the 2013 Met Gala. She's pregnant and wearing a floral gown with a thigh-high slit.
Kim Kardashian attends the 2013 Met Gala.

Larry Busacca/Getty Images

Kardashian made her Met Gala debut in 2013 when she was expecting her first child, North West. 

The gala's theme was "Punk: Chaos to Couture," and Kardashian wore a long-sleeve, floral Riccardo Tisci dress. It had a high neckline, which contrasted with its daring, thigh-high slit. Matching, open-toe shoes completed the look.

Kardashian told Vogue in 2019 that Tisci wanted the floral pattern to symbolize sending a pregnant woman flowers, which she said was "such a sweet message." Tisci also told Kardashian that Anna Wintour wanted her to wear the floral dress, so she did.

Social media users immediately took to Twitter to criticize the look after Kardashian walked the red carpet. Many compared the dress to a couch, to the star's dismay.

"I was crying, like, the whole way home because I just couldn't believe it," Kardashian said in the same interview with Vogue.

Looking back at the dress, Kim has a different perspective. "Now I love it," she told the magazine. "Now it's, like, sick."

Although it wasn't for the reasons she wanted, Kardashian was the talk of the event from her very first Met Gala, which was even more impressive considering she was attending as Kanye West's date.

Of course, Kardashian's most iconic Met Gala look was her 2022 dress that originally belonged to Marilyn Monroe.
Kim Kardashian attends the 2022 Met Gala in a nude gown previously worn by Marilyn Monroe.
Kim Kardashian attends the 2022 Met Gala.

John Shearer/Getty Images

Kardashian made headlines when she arrived at the 2022 "In America: An Anthology of Fashion" Met Gala in the dress Marilyn Monroe wore to sing "Happy Birthday" to President John F. Kennedy in 1962.

The sheer Jean Louis dress was embellished from head to toe, and Kardashian dyed her hair platinum blond to fully recreate Monroe's look.

"In a sense, it's the original naked dress. That's why it was so shocking," Kardashian told Vogue of the gown.

She borrowed the dress from Ripley's Believe It or Not! Museum in Orlando, which acquired it for $4.81 million in 2016, according to a Ripley's press release. Kardashian wore the gown on the red carpet, but she changed into a replica immediately after because it was so fragile. 

Kardashian once again took extreme measures to fit into Monroe's dress. She said she lost 16 pounds in three weeks so she could wear it. 

The conversation around the dress continued for weeks after the Met Gala, as people accused Kardashian of damaging the gown when she wore it.

In June 2022, Ripley's and Kardashian sent Business Insider a joint statement saying she "did not, in any way, damage the garment in the short amount of time it was worn at the Met Gala." 

Kardashian solidified her status as the Met Gala it-girl with her Marilyn Monroe look, which was truly a once-in-a-lifetime fashion moment.
